Why Precise Torque Matters For Adventure Gear
Modern outdoor gear relies heavily on lightweight materials like carbon fiber and high-grade polymers, both of which have low thresholds for damage. Applying too much force can cause immediate structural fatigue, turning a minor adjustment into a permanent equipment failure. Understanding the torque limit of a component ensures that hardware remains secure through vibration and temperature cycling.
- Carbon Fiber: Requires precise, low-torque settings to prevent micro-fractures.
- Optics: Over-tightening causes internal alignment shifts that distort the image.
- Electronics: Delicate plastic housings are prone to cracking under uneven pressure.
Matching Driver Bits To Your Outdoor Equipment
Not all fasteners are created equal, and forcing a mismatched bit into a screw is the fastest way to ruin a trip. Most outdoor electronics utilize JIS (Japanese Industrial Standard) or small Philips heads, while bike and climbing hardware rely on Hex or Torx patterns. Always check the manufacturer’s documentation before attempting a repair to avoid irreversible damage.
- Hex (Allen): Standard for bike maintenance and most modular gear.
- Torx: Increasingly common on high-end optics and knives for better torque transfer.
- Slotted: Used primarily on older equipment or specific fine-adjustment screws.
How To Keep Your Precision Tools Rust Free
Precision tools are vulnerable to oxidation, especially when carried in humid environments or used near salt water. To preserve the integrity of the steel, wipe down tools with a light, anti-corrosive oil after exposure to moisture. Storing drivers in a sealed, desiccated bag or a silicone-treated pouch prevents surface rust from compromising the tip dimensions.
Avoid leaving precision drivers loose in a damp gear box where they can rub against other metal tools. If a tool shows signs of oxidation, use a fine abrasive cloth to gently remove the rust before it spreads to the precision-cut tips. Pack Weight vs Utility: What To Take On Trail
The balance between weight and utility is a subjective calculation based on the duration and remoteness of the trip. On a quick overnight hike, a simple multi-tool is often sufficient, whereas a multi-week expedition into technical terrain justifies a more specialized driver kit. Evaluate the “criticality” of your gear: if an item failing would end the trip, carry a dedicated tool for it.
- Day Hikes: Carry only a single, versatile pocket driver.
- Multi-Day Backpacking: Include a modular set with bits covering 80% of your gear’s hardware.
- Expeditions/Bike-Packing: Bring torque-specific tools and a comprehensive bit array.
